Question:

Find out the oxidation number of Copper (Cu) in the following coordination compound: [Cu(NH$_3$)$_4$]SO$_4$.

Solution and Explanation

Step 1: Identify ligands and counter ions.
The given compound is \([Cu(NH_3)_4]SO_4\). - The coordination sphere is \([Cu(NH_3)_4]^{2+}\). - Sulphate ion \((SO_4^{2-})\) is outside the coordination sphere. Step 2: Charge balance.
Let oxidation state of Cu = \(x\).
Ammonia \((NH_3)\) is a neutral ligand, so its charge = 0. \[ x + (4 \times 0) = +2 \] \[ x = +2 \] Conclusion:
The oxidation number of copper in the compound \([Cu(NH_3)_4]SO_4\) is: \[ \boxed{+2} \]
